Bea Perks profiles a veteran scientist whose fundamental and applied research continues to shape the world we live in
John Goodenough’s broad research interests make it difficult to pin a label on him. A chemist? A physicist? He is, in his own words, a ‘materials scientist trained as a solid state physicist who has worked with solid state chemists and ceramists to build a bridge between materials engineering, physics and chemistry’.
